Indicators of Dental Emergency Situations
Acknowledging the indications of dental emergencies is essential for punctual activity and appropriate treatment. If you experience serious tooth pain that's constant and pain, it can show a hidden problem that calls for prompt interest.
Swelling in the periodontals, face, or jaw can likewise signify an oral emergency, specifically if it's accompanied by discomfort or fever. Any kind of trauma to the mouth leading to a cracked, broken, or knocked-out tooth needs to be treated as an emergency to avoid additional damage and possible infection.
Bleeding from the mouth that doesn't quit after applying stress for a few mins is another red flag that you need to look for emergency oral care. Furthermore, if you observe any type of indications of infection such as pus, a foul taste in your mouth, or a fever, it's essential to see a dental professional asap.
Disregarding these indications can result in extra severe problems, so it's vital to act quickly when faced with a prospective dental emergency.
